Stream Videos To Chromecast From The Command Line Using Stream2Chromecast

Stream2Chromecast is a command line Chromecast media streamer for Linux. The tool can transcode unsupported formats in real time and play them on the Chromecast. Stream2Chromecast features basic control commands, such as pause / unpause / stop playback, set or mute volume, allows specifying a device when multiple Chromecasts are connected to the same network, and more.
